ALBANY, N.Y. (NEWS10) — What is dark matter? It’s the invisible substance that makes up about 25% of the universe — it’s like if you think about the wind. You can’t actually see it, but you know it’s there because you see its effects: the leaves on the trees moving. Dark matter has never been directly detected, but now, UAlbany researchers have found something that could be it.
“It’s been two years, we’ve scrutinized it and can’t explain it,” asserted Cecilia Levy, associate professor of physics. She and Matthew Szydagis, also an associate professor of physics at UAlbany, along with 250 colleagues from across the globe are using LUX-ZEPLIN (LZ) to detect dark matter, leveraging liquid xenon to do so.
